Earlsfield offers a variety of am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. The ticket office at the station operates during the peak hours, opening early in the morning from 06:30 on weekdays, with reduced hours over the weekend. For those swift in purchasing their tickets on the move, ticket machines are readily available. They're also equipped for online ticket collection and offer accessible services, including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.
Traveling offers so much more when you have additional support and facilities. Earlsfield station ensures this with step-free access across the premises, making it convenient for passengers with mobility needs. Additionally, accessible ticket machines, helpful personnel, and strategically located customer help points are there to assist you. Interestingly, on a chilly day, while waiting for your train, you might find the seating area comforting, though there aren't designated waiting rooms.
While the station doesn't boast a plethora of shops, there's a refreshment kiosk located on Platform 2 to keep you fueled. An ATM is available for those in need of quick cash access. While public Wi-Fi spans the area, there’s no pay phone facility, so keeping your mobile charged might be handy.

Southease station emphasizes functionality over opulence. While you won't find a bustling ticket office here, the station offers ticket machines to facilitate the collection of online-purchased tickets. These machines cater to passengers with disabilities, offering the convenience of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Though the station doesn't have ticket barriers, travelers can utilize smartcard validators for ease of travel.
For assistance, the station is equipped with help points and departure screens to make your journey as smooth as possible. Be mindful that while on-duty help is limited, the presence of CCTV ensures a level of safety. It's worth noting that there are no waiting rooms, accessible toilets, or refreshment facilities available at Southease, so planning ahead is advised.
Southease station has made strides toward accessibility with step-free access available through short, steep ramps. While staff assistance is not typically available, help can be arranged in advance via Southern Railway's Assisted Travel service.
